List partitions     
By definition, apartition of a list is a division of that list into nonempty contiguous segments. Many programming and operations research problems can be specified in terms of list partitions, and we present a hierarchy of theorems for deriving programs from such specifications. Throughout, reasoning is conducted in an equational style using the calculus for program synthesis developed by Bird and Meertens.Supported by a BP research studentship.  相似文献

During IC manufacturing phase, discriminating between good and faulty chips is not enough. In fact, especially in the first phase of the production of a new device, a complete understanding of the possible failures is quickly required to ramp up production yield. For test engineers, dealing with the manufacturing test of Systems-on-chip (SoCs) means to tackle the extraction of diagnostic data from faulty chips. Another equally important aim of diagnosis, in a later step of a product lifecycle, is to find the real root cause of silicon misbehaviors for field returns. At the core test layer, the adoption of diagnosis-oriented Design-for-Testability structures is almost mandatory and many solutions have been worked out for several types of cores; diagnosis data retrieval often consists in the execution of a set of self-test procedures whose application order and/or customization may depend on the obtained results themselves. This paper details the characteristics of a system-layer test architecture able to manage efficiently SoC self-diagnostic procedures. This architecture is composed of a diagnosis-oriented Test Access Mechanism (TAM) and an Infrastructure-IP owning enough intelligence to automatically manage core diagnostic procedures. Both of them have been designed in compliance with the IEEE 1500 Standard for Embedded Core Test and exploit the characteristics of Self-Test structures inserted for the diagnosis of memory, processor and logic cores. This approach to SoC diagnosis minimizes ATE memory requirements for pattern storage and drastically speeds up the complete execution of diagnostic procedures. Experimental results highlight the convenience of the approach with respect to alternative ATE driven diagnosis procedures, while resorting to negligible area overhead.

Many useful DSP algorithms have high dimensions and complex logic. Consequently, an efficient implementation of these algorithms on parallel processor arrays must involve a structured design methodology. Full-search block-matching motion estimation is one of those algorithms that can be developed using parallel processor arrays. In this paper, we present a hierarchical design methodology for the full-search block matching motion estimation. Our proposed methodology reduces the complexity of the algorithm into simpler steps and then explores the different possible design options at each step. Input data timing restrictions are taken into consideration as well as buffering requirements. A designer is able to modify system performance by selecting some of the algorithm variables for pipelining or broadcasting. Our proposed design strategy also allows the designer to study time and hardware complexities of computations at each level of the hierarchy. The resultant architecture allows easy modifications to the organization of data buffers and processing elements-their number, datapath pipelining, and complexity-to produce a system whose performance matches the video data sample rate requirements.  相似文献

通用处理器(GPP,General Purpose Processor)技术的快速发展,为LTE基带信号实时处理提供了一条新的途径。在LTE系统中,DFT和IDFT分别是手机上行发送和基站上行接收中的重要模块。根据3GPP协议,LTE DFT和IDFT处理点数是复合数,文章通过混合基算法以取代直接计算算法,并充分利用GPP平台大存储量的优势及Intel AVX2指令进行并行计算能力,最终使得该算法实现平均每处理1点仅耗时2个cycles,接近FPGA硬件处理性能,满足了LTE系统的实时性要求。经验证,基于GPP平台的DFT和IDFT模块运行结果正确,并且耗时极短。  相似文献

综合核心处理系统是航空电子综合化模块化的关键支撑技术.如何对其性能指标进行评价是一个非常重要的理论和工程问题.首先建立了综合核心处理器模型、任务模型.然后基于ARINC 653标准建立了双层分区调度模型,该模型实现了不同安全关键级别应用软件之间的隔离.根据离散事件仿真方法,建立了系统仿真模型.在此基础上编制了基于Visual C++平台的系统仿真程序,最后提取ICD接口控制文件进行了实例仿真,分析了任务的可调度性及系统的实时性,其结果对指导新一代航电系统设计具有重要意义.  相似文献

Increases in international trade and global seafood consumption, along with fluctuations in the supply of different seafood species, have resulted in fraudulent product mislabeling. Grouper species, due to their high demand and varied commercial availability, are common targets for mislabeling by exploiting inefficient inspection practices. Compounding this problem is the fact that there are currently 64 species of fish from eleven different genera allowed to be labeled “grouper” per U.S. Food and Drug Administration guidelines. This wide diversity makes it difficult for regulators to discern legally salable groupers from restricted species. To obviate taxonomic misidentification when relying on external phenotypic characteristics, regulatory agencies are now employing genetic authentication methods which typically offer species-level resolution. However, standard genetic methods such as DNA barcoding require technical expertise and long turnover times, and the required instrumentation is not amenable for on-site analysis of seafood. To obviate some of these limitations, we have developed a handheld genetic sensor that employs a real-time nucleic acid sequence-based amplification assay (RT-NASBA) previously devised in our lab, for the analysis of fish tissue in the field. The base RT-NASBA assay was validated using a lab-based, benchtop RNA purification method as well as non-portable, commercial RT-NASBA analyzer. Described herein, is an uncomplicated method for purifying RNA from fish tissue in the field, which had similar efficiency to the benchtop method demonstrated through direct comparisons. We have also demonstrated that the field sensor is only slightly less sensitive than the benchtop instrument, and could discern 80.3% of groupers (no target sequence available for three species) on the 2014 FDA Seafood List from potential impostors. The complete field assay requires fewer than 80 min for completion and can be performed outside of the lab in its entirety.  相似文献

In this work, the results obtained for Ni-La-Al catalysts developed in our laboratory for biogas reforming are presented. The catalyst 5% Ni/5% La2O3-γ-Al2O3 has operated under kinetic control conditions for more than 40 h at 700 °C and feeding CH4/CO2 ratio 1/1, similar to the composition presented in biogas streams, being observed a stable behaviour.  相似文献
